Subject[PATCH 7/7] KVM: selftests: Verify stats fd is usable after VM fd has been closed
From
Verify that VM and vCPU binary stats files are usable even after userspace
has put its last direct reference to the VM. This is a regression test
for a UAF bug where KVM didn't gift the stats files a reference to the VM.

tools/testing/selftests/kvm/kvm_binary_stats_test.c | 10 ++++++++--
1 file changed, 8 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)

diff --git a/tools/testing/selftests/kvm/kvm_binary_stats_test.c b/tools/testing/selftests/kvm/kvm_binary_stats_test.c
index 5317e27b77d0..698c1cfa3111 100644
--- a/tools/testing/selftests/kvm/kvm_binary_stats_test.c
+++ b/tools/testing/selftests/kvm/kvm_binary_stats_test.c
@@ -252,6 +252,14 @@ int main(int argc, char *argv[])
stats_test(vcpu_get_stats_fd(vcpus[i * max_vcpu + j]));
}

+ /*
+ * Close the VM fd and redo the stats tests. KVM should gift a
+ * reference (to the VM) to each stats fd, i.e. stats should
+ * still be accessible even after userspace has put its last
+ * _direct_ reference to the VM.
+ */
+ kvm_vm_free(vms[i]);
+
stats_test(vm_stats_fds);
for (j = 0; j < max_vcpu; ++j)
stats_test(vcpu_stats_fds[j]);
@@ -259,8 +267,6 @@ int main(int argc, char *argv[])
ksft_test_result_pass("vm%i\n", i);
}

- for (i = 0; i < max_vm; ++i)
- kvm_vm_free(vms[i]);
free(vms);
free(vcpus);
free(vcpu_stats_fds);
